Central to Mentavi's approach is its Diagnostic Evaluation, clinically validated for adult ADHD diagnosis in a real-world study published in The Journal of Clinical Psychiatry in September 2025.* The study found 78% diagnostic agreement with a structured clinical interview. In adjudicated analysis, the online assessment showed a lower false-positive rate compared with the clinical interview, reflecting a more conservative diagnostic approach in this study sample.

An estimated 15.5 million U.S. adults live with ADHD, yet research suggests fewer than one in five may have received a formal diagnosis or treatment (CDC, 2024). Wait times to see a specialist often stretch for months. Mentavi's online platform allows adults to complete a comprehensive evaluation in approximately 60 minutes and receive clinician-reviewed results typically within five business days.
